WE LOVE OUR WORK.

- Responsible for supervising staff and the overall daily management of Retail department. Supports, administers, and manages operational goals and monitors achievements of performance and profit objectives. - Adheres to scheduling and coordinates with manager regarding any concerns, with attention to guest satisfaction. - Responsible for assisting in the budget process for the department by providing recommendations; supports compliance to departmental budget initiatives; reports budget concerns to manager. - Enthusiastically supports, actively promotes, and demonstrates superior customer service in accordance with departmental and company standards and programs. Ensures customer service standards are followed by all team members and addresses issues as they arise.  - Keeps record of sales, prepares inventory of stock, and orders merchandise. Follows established inventory control guidelines; makes suggestions for improvement as needed. - Maintains knowledge of property events, activities, and amenities to ensure personalized guest service. - Ensures the work processes and procedures of the retail store adhere to established guidelines. - Assists in the development of standard operating procedures for the Retail area. - Responds to guest complaints and issues complimentaries and/or discounts as needed; escalates issues to manager. - Coordinates purchase of retail merchandise products including gathering information, recommending featured items, and consulting with the Director of Marketing regarding appropriate merchandise to maximize sales. - Protects and preserves the assets of the company. - Compiles information and reports for manager as needed. - Assists manager with administrative duties, as assigned. - Assists with any Retail floor duties, as needed. - Responsible for ensuring regulatory compliance within area of authority and reporting potential issues to management. - Maintains strict confidentiality in all departmental and company matters.

BRING US YOUR BEST.

- Associate degree (A.A.) in a related field; or one to three years of related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ience. Previous supervisory experience required. - Must have excellent written and verbal communication skills; must be fluent and literate in English. - Ability to maintain a high level of confidentiality and professionalism. - Must be proficient in Microsoft Office applications (Excel, Word, and Outlook). - Must have excellent customer service and interpersonal skills. -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als. Ability to compute rate, ratio, and percent and to draw and interpret bar graphs. - Ability to work independently, identify problems, collect data, establish facts, and draw valid conclusions. - Ability to write reports and business correspondence. - Ability to effectively present information and respond to questions from groups of managers, clients, customers, and the general public. - Must have the ability to interact with guests, staff, and colleagues and resolve problems and conflicts in a diplomatic and tactful manner. - Ability to work collaboratively and communicate effectively with team members at all levels of the organization.
